PLANNING & DESIGN COMMISSION <br />CITY OF NORTH OLMSTED <br />MINUTES FOR THE MEETING OF SEPTEMBER 27, 2017 <br />ItOLL CALL <br />Mr. Malone called the meeting to order at 7:00 pm in Council Chambers and led the Pledge of <br />Allegiance. <br />Present: Greg Malone, Dave Anderson, Don Rerko, Tom Patton, Darrick Matthews <br />Absent: Julie Nader, Paul Schumann <br />Staff: City Engineer Pietro DiFranco, Planner James Aspery, Administrative Assistant Nicole <br />Rambo-Ackerman <br />REVIEW AND CORRECTION OF MINUTES <br />Mr. Malone moved, seconded by Mr. Anderson, to approve the Planning & Design <br />Commission minutes of September 13, 2017, motion passecl5-0. <br />NEW BUSINESS <br />17-9750; Sikula Lot Consolidation; 22977 Macbeth Avenue <br />Proposal consists of consolidating two parcels (PPN 237-13-042 & PPN 237-13-041) resulting in <br />a single parcel of 0.525 acres with frontage on Macbeth Avenue (91:01'). Both parcels are zoned <br />One Family Residence C. <br />Mr. DiFranco stated that the applicant was purchasing an adjacent lot and combining it with the <br />existing lot and the Engineering Department does not have any issues with the request. <br />Mr. Malone moved, seconded by Mr. Patton, to approve 17-9750; Sikula Lot <br />Consolidation; 22977 Macbeth Avenue consisting of consolidating two parcels (PPN 237- <br />13-042 & PPN 237-13-041) resulting in a single parcel of 0.525 acres with frontage on <br />Macbeth Avenue (91.01'), motion passed 5-0. <br />17-9780; Frolo Lot Split and Consolidation; 4272 and 4294 Martin Drive <br />Proposal shows splitting off a portion of parce1232-03-027 and consolidating it with parcel <br />232-03-028. Parce1232-03-027 will have an area of 0.891 acres and a frontage of 80+ feet. <br />Parce1232-03-028 will have an area of 1.162 acres and a frontage of 112+ feet. Both lots would <br />conform to code for width and area. Both parcels are zoned One Family Residence A. <br />Mr. DiFranco stated that a lot split was done in the past to create an L-shaped lot and a smaller <br />lot for a house. The parents have passed away and the children are trying to sell the parcels and <br />would like them to be more marketable. Thomas Martynowski, 4248 Martin Drive, wanted to <br />ensure that no development would occur because of the lot split and consolidation, Mr. DiFranco <br />was not aware of any intentions of the owners to build at this time.
